GARFIELD COUNTY, Colo. -

A game with guns goes terribly wrong and now one 18-year-old is behind bars.

William Golden has been arrested in Garfield County on nine different counts, including menacing, child abuse and prohibited use of a weapon.

According to authorities, Golden was playing a game with some friends to see who could put their guns back together the fastest.

Golden got angry during the game and started to point his gun at people and pulled the trigger several times.

Luckily the gun wasn't loaded, but that didn't stop Golden from making death threats as well.

A neighbor came over after hearing loud screams and was able to restrain Golden before officers arrived.
